¿Cuánto cuesta alquilar un apartamento en Yesler Terrace?
| Dormitorios | Precio Promedio | Más barato | Más caro |
|---|---|---|---|
| Apartamentos Estudio en Yesler Terrace | $1,782 | $617 | $3,850 |
Apartamentos 1 Dormitorios en Yesler Terrace | $2,289 | $850 | $7,552 |
| Apartamentos 2 Dormitorios en Yesler Terrace | $3,875 | $600 | $10,000+ |
| Apartamentos 3 Dormitorios en Yesler Terrace | $6,799 | $1,135 | $10,000+ |
| Apartamentos 4 Dormitorios en Yesler Terrace | $8,649 | $2,730 | $10,000+ |
